A better Food & Farm Bill – now!

Congress is hard at work writing the 2012 Farm Bill, and people across the country are calling for food and farming policy that creates jobs, invests in farmers and ensures healthy food is widely available.

Farm Bills happen twice a decade, and they are a confusing mess every time. But you don’t need to be an expert to understand that we deserve a Food and Farm Bill that uses tax-payer moneys wisely — not to prop up a bloated and broken model of industrial agriculture, but to support food and farming systems that feed the future.

Our partner organization, the National Sustainable Agriculture Coalition (NSAC), recently released its comprehensive platform for the 2012 Farm Bill: Farming for the Future. NSAC has also created a powerful and succinct citizen Farm Bill platform — which tens of thousands are already endorsing — urging Congress to create a Food and Farm Bill that:

  • Creates jobs & spurs economic growth;
  • Invests in the next generation of farmers;
  • Makes healthy food widely available to all;
  • Protects our natural resources & helps farmers care for their land; and
  • Reforms outdated subsidies & restores fiscal responsibility in farm policy.

Next steps

The Senate Agriculture Committee is on track to meet its timeline for marking up a Farm Bill later this month, and the next two weeks are critical in the multi-step process.

The Chairwoman plans to release her draft – or "mark" – potentially as early as the end of next week. And before she does so, Senators on the Agriculture Committee will meet privately to view the draft and voice their priorities and concerns. Depending on how that meeting goes, and whether there is general buy-in for the contours of the bill, a draft Farm Bill may be released as early as late next week.
